The purpose of Skagit County Superior and Juvenile Court VGAL Program is to ensure that the best interests of every abused and/or neglected child involved in a dependency proceeding is represented by a volunteer Guardian ad Litem or a staff GAL if a VGAL is not available. The goal of the Advocate Program is to ensure that each child has a voice and that their best interests are continually evaluated and promoted.
